- The distance between Santiago R., Dominican Republic and Yamagata, Japan is approximately 12,793 km or 7,950 mi.
- To reach Santiago R. in this distance one would set out from Yamagata bearing 33.1°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Santiago R. bearing 152.9° or SSE .
- Santiago R. has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Yamagata has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Santiago R. is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Yamagata is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
- The average temperature is 15 °C (26.9°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.1 °C (39.8°F) less in Santiago R..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 61.6 mm (2.4 in) more which is equivalent to 61.6 l/m² (1.51 US gal/ft²) or 616,000 l/ha (65,854 US gal/ac) more. About 1 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.7° higher in Santiago R. than in Yamagata.
